Nursing Assistant:
- Nursing Assistants are essential to enhancing the comfort and well-being of residents at Martha & Mary.
- They assist with daily living activities like bathing, dressing, and meal preparation.
- They monitor vital signs and alert nursing staff to any health changes.
- Typically, a high school diploma and a state nursing assistant certification are required.
- This role is crucial for maintaining residents' quality of life.

Rehabilitation Therapist:
- Rehabilitation Therapists offer specialized services aimed at helping clients regain independence following an injury or illness.
- Their duties include assessing patient needs, creating personalized treatment plans, and conducting therapy sessions.
- Candidates typically hold a degree in physical, occupational, or speech therapy, along with the necessary state licensure.
- This role is crucial in supporting clients’ recovery processes, providing both physical and emotional assistance.

LPN (Licensed Practical Nurse):
- Licensed Practical Nurses provide direct patient care under the supervision of registered nurses and physicians.
- Key responsibilities include administering medications, monitoring patient health, and assisting with daily activities.
- Candidates must have completed a practical nursing program and hold a valid LPN license.
- This hands-on role is crucial for delivering quality patient care and often represents the first line of support for patients.
